Colombia's ruling party seeks to prohibit Truth Commission's access to classified information

Source: Colombia Reports


by Adriaan Alsema October 18, 2018

In its latest attempt to frustrate efforts to find out the truth about Colombia’s armed conflict, Colombia’s ruling party voted to prohibit the Truth Commission’s from accessing classified information.

The initiative came from the ruling Democratic Party of President Ivan Duque and his political patron, former President Alvaro Uribe, who is set to appear before the Supreme Court on charges related to his alleged involvement in the formation of a paramilitary death squad that left thousands of victims in his home province of Antioquia.

The rest of Congress, which has been more ambiguous about the Truth Commission, will first have to vote on the proposal of House Representative Oscar Dario Perez.

The Democratic Center would be most affected by the Truth Commission and the War Crimes Tribunal as the party represents the interests of land thieves that stole an area the size of Belgium during the war with the FARC.
